No. 1
United States of America
STATE OF VIRGINIA
CITY OF PORTSMOUTH. S. S.
I, Elisabeth Vermillion of the City of Portsmouth State of Virginia do solemnly swear, in the presence of Almighty God, that I will henceforth support and defend the Constitution of the United States and the Union of the States there-under, and that I will in like manner abide by and faithfully support all laws and Proclamations which have been made during the existing Rebellion, in reference to the Emancipation of Slaves. SO HELP ME GOD.

Subscribed and Sworn to this nineteenth
day of September A.D. } E Vermillion
1865 before me.
Robert K Rain?
Notary Public

UNITED STATES OF AMERICA
STATE OF VIRGINIA
CITY of Portsmouth, S. S.
Robert K. Rain a Notary Public, in and for the City aforesaid, in the State aforesaid, do here- by Certify that the foregoing is a true and correct copy of the original of Elisabeth Ver=million on file in my office.

In testimony whereof, I have hereunto set my hand and affixed my Seal of Office, this 19th day of September A.D., 1865.
Robert K. Rain.
Notary Public
